MAD Dental Side Effects

While Mandibular Advancement Devices boast high compliance rates for OSA treatment, their mechanism of action applies continuous mechanical force to the teeth and jaw joint, carrying long-term risks.

The Physics of Advancement

A custom MAD anchors to the upper and lower dental arches to pull the mandible forward. According to Newton's third law, the force holding the jaw forward exerts an equal and opposite reciprocal force on the anchoring teeth. The upper teeth are pushed backward, and the lower teeth are pushed forward.

Long-Term Occlusal Changes

Clinical studies following MAD patients over 5+ years demonstrate that the vast majority experience some degree of measurable occlusal (bite) change. The most common manifestations include:

  • Decreased Overjet: The horizontal distance between the upper and lower front teeth shrinks.
  • Decreased Overbite: The vertical overlap of the front teeth lessens, sometimes resulting in an anterior open bite.
  • Molar Mesialization: The lower molars tilt forward.
  • Interproximal Gaps: Spaces opening up between teeth, particularly in the lower arch.

Patient Perception vs. Clinical Measurement

Interestingly, while almost all long-term users show measurable cephalometric changes, only a small percentage (usually <15%) report being bothered by the changes. The shifts happen so slowly that the patient adapts. However, for a patient with extensive anterior dental work (like veneers), these changes can be highly problematic.

Mitigation Strategies

To minimize dental side effects, Dental Sleep Medicine specialists employ several protocols:

  • Morning Repositioners: A hard acrylic wafer the patient bites into for 10-15 minutes every morning to help guide the mandible back into its native centric occlusion.
  • Maximal Coverage: Custom devices cover all teeth in the arch, distributing the force as evenly as possible to prevent individual tooth tipping.
  • Conservative Titration: Advancing the jaw only as far as absolutely necessary to resolve the apnoea, rather than advancing to maximum protrusion.
